Canzona settima a basso solo "detta la superba" is a song by Girolamo Frescobaldi, released on 2003-01-01. It is track number 16 in the album Frescobaldi: Canzoni. Canzona settima a basso solo "detta la superba" has a BPM/tempo of 145 beats per minute, is in the key of A min and has a duration of 2 minutes, 50 seconds.
